예제 #1
0
def increase_customer_balance(user_id, amount):
	path =  "{0}/{1}/customer-account".format(resource_path, user_id)
	put(path=path, params_dict=dict(amount=amount))
예제 #2
0
def approve_user_withdrawal(user_id, withdrawal_id):
	path = "{0}/{1}/developer-account/withdraws/{2}".format(resource_path, user_id, withdrawal_id)
	return put(path=path)
예제 #3
0
def block_user(user_id):
	path = "{0}/{1}/blocked".format(resource_path, user_id)
	put(path=path)
예제 #4
0
def change_user_email(user_id, email):
	path = "{0}/{1}/email".format(resource_path, user_id)
	put(path=path, params_dict=dict(email=email))
예제 #5
0
def update_user(user_id, **kwargs):
	path = "{0}/{1}".format(resource_path, user_id)
	params = dict([(convert.to_camel_case(k), v) for k, v in kwargs.iteritems()])
	put(path=path, params_dict=params)
예제 #6
0
def confirm_user(user_id):
	path = "{0}/{1}/confirmed".format(resource_path, user_id)
	put(path=path)
예제 #7
0
def regenerate_secret(app_id):
	path = "{0}/{1}/secret".format(resource_path, app_id)
	put(path=path)
예제 #8
0
def update_city(city_id, name=None, disabled=None):
	path = '{0}/{1}'.format(resource_path, city_id)
	params_dict = dict()
	if name: params_dict.update(name=name)
	if disabled is not None: params_dict.update(disabled=disabled)
	put(path=path, params_dict=params_dict)
예제 #9
0
def pause_order(order_id):
	path = "{0}/{1}/paused".format(resource_path, order_id)
	put(path=path)
예제 #10
0
def update_app(app_id, **kwargs):
	path = "{0}/{1}".format(resource_path, app_id)
	params = dict([(convert.to_camel_case(key), value) for key, value in kwargs.iteritems()])
	put(path=path, params_dict=params)
예제 #11
0
def enable_order(order_id):
	path = "{0}/{1}/enabled".format(resource_path, order_id)
	put(path=path)
예제 #12
0
def update_order(order_id, **kwargs):
	path = '{0}/{1}'.format(resource_path, order_id)
	params = dict([(convert.to_camel_case(key), value) for key, value in kwargs.iteritems()])
	put(path=path, params_dict=params)
예제 #13
0
def approve_action(action_id):
	path = "{0}/{1}".format(resource_path, action_id)
	put(path=path)
def enable_banner_size(size_id):
	path = "{0}/{1}".format(resource_path, size_id)
	put(path=path)
def update_settings(c_min=None, q=None, m=None):
	params = dict()
	dict_update_filled_params(params, cmin=c_min, m=m, q=q)
	return put(path=resource_path, params_dict=params)